The 21-year-old Brazier, who two weeks ago set a new American 800m indoor record with 1:44.41, clocked an impressive World indoor best of 1:13.77 to win the US 600m indoor title shaving 1.02 seconds from Michael Saruni World record. Sam Elison took second place in 1:15.20 while Kameron Jones crossed the line in 1:15.32 to take third place.
The 16-year-old Athing Mu shocked everyone by winning the women's 600m final in an American record and World lead of 1:23.57. Prerace favorite Raevyn Rodgers finished in second place in 1:24.88 as Olivia Baker concluded the podium with 1:26.93.
